Definition of Telegony
1. n. The supposed influence of a father upon offspring subsequent to his own, begotten of the same mother by another father.
Definition of Telegony
1. Noun. The belief that in the case of siblings from the same mother but different fathers the second sibling could inherit characteristics from the father of the first ¹
